New Senior Advisor Of Biden: Today Current Affairs
Nira Tandon, an Indian-American policy specialist, has been appointed as a senior advisor to President Joe Biden. Nira has nominated for the White House Office of Management and Budget (OMB) Director role two months ago. Currently, Nira is the Center for American Progress’s President and Chief Executive Officer(CEO). However, The Center for American Progress is dedicated to community growth. Nira previously worked for the US Department of Health and Human Services as a Senior Advisor. Senators opposed the nomination of the opposition Republicans, so they withdrew it. Finally, Nira will work as a senior advisor to the president.

Rajendra Singh Jadeja Passed Away: Important Current Affairs Of Today
The BCCI referee Rajendra Singh Jadeja‘s death was announced by the Saurashtra Cricket Association to the media. Between 1974 and 1987, Jadeja was regarded as one of the best all-rounders, appearing in 50 first-class matches and 11 List-A matches. He attended 53 first-class matches, 18 List-A matches, and 34 Twenty20 International matches for the BCCI. For a time, Jadeja was the coach, manager, and selector for Saurashtra. The Saurashtra Cricket Association (SCA), former BCCI secretary Niranjan Shah, and current SCA president Jaidev Shah have all expressed their sorrow over Jadeja’s death.

Rome Open 2021: Latest In Current Affairs
Iga Swiatek has won the Women’s Tennis Association (WTA) Rome Open-1000 tournament. Pliskova, who reached the final for the third consecutive year, won the title in 2019 and repeated her runner-up finish in 2020. In the most recent WTA rankings, Iga Swiatek, who has won three titles in her career, is ranked in the top ten for the first time. Iga Swiatek, who won the French Open Grand Slam last year and has won the Adelaide Open this year. A ‘bagel‘ is a tennis word for winning a set without losing a single game. ‘Double Bagel‘ has reached the final of a WTA tournament for the fourth time in the last 21 years by Swiatek.
